Introduction:
From its beginning in the early nineteenth century to its rapidly evolving form into the 21st century, poker has undeniably become an internationally sensation. With all the development of technology, the original card game has actually transitioned into the virtual world, captivating scores of people through on-line poker platforms. This report explores the interesting realm of online poker, its benefits, drawbacks, as well as the reasons for its growing appeal.

1. Accessibility and Convenience:
One of several major reasons for the extensive selling point of on-line poker is its ease of access. As opposed to brick-and-mortar casinos, internet poker platforms offer people the freedom to try out any time, anywhere. With a stable web connection, poker lovers can enjoy their favorite game from the comfort of their domiciles, eliminating the necessity for travel. Additionally, online live poker online web sites offer a wide range of choices, including various variants of poker, tournaments, and differing risk amounts, catering to players of skill levels.

2. Worldwide Player Base:
Online poker transcends geographic boundaries, allowing players from all sides associated with world to compete against one another. This interconnectedness fosters a diverse and difficult environment, allowing players to test their abilities against opponents with varying techniques and playing types. In addition, internet poker systems often function radiant communities in which players can talk about strategies, share experiences, and take part in friendly competitors.

3. Lower Prices and Smaller Stakes:
Compared to standard gambling enterprises, playing poker online can notably reduce costs. On line platforms have reduced expense expenditures, allowing them to provide reduced stakes and paid down entry costs for tournaments. This will make online poker available to a wider audience, including newbies and everyday players, which might find the large stakes of real time casinos daunting. The capability to have fun with smaller stakes also provides a feeling of monetary protection, allowing players to control their bankroll more effectively.

4. Improved Game Access and Selection:
Online poker platforms offer an enormous array of game options and variants. Whether it's Texas Hold'em, Omaha, or Seven-Card Stud, players can find their particular preferred online game easily and immediately. Additionally, on the web platforms frequently introduce brand-new poker alternatives, spicing within the gameplay and keeping the ability fresh for players. The accessibility to a variety of tables and tournaments ensures that people constantly look for appropriate choices and never having to watch for a seat at a table.

5. Challenges and Drawbacks:
While online poker brings numerous benefits, it's not without its difficulties. The major disadvantages is the possibility of deceptive tasks, including collusion and chip dumping, in which people cheat to get an unfair benefit. But reputable on-line poker systems use sturdy security measures and random quantity generators to thwart such behavior. Furthermore, some players might find the absence of physical cues and interactions which are part of real time poker games a disadvantage, as they can be harder to learn opponents and employ mental tactics on line.
